India 214 for three at stumps on second day

December 27th, 2011 - 2:28 pm ICT by IANS  

Sachin Tendulkar Melbourne, Dec 27 (IANS) India were 214 for three in their first innings at stumps, in reply to Australia’s 333 all out, on the second day of the first cricket Test at the Melbourne Cricket Ground (MCG) here Tuesday.

Rahul Dravid was batting on 68 and night-watchman Ishant Sharma was yet to open his account at close of play. Sachin Tendulkar was the last wicket to fall in the day after having scored 73.
